Core Exploration (ASX:CXO) has restarted drilling at its Fitton project in northern South Australia
The new 2,500 metres reverse ciruclation drilling program is part of follow up drilling ad is targeting down dip and strike extensions of the high grade mineralisation previously foud, including 5 metres at 0.25% U3O8.
That discoveriy was made during Core's first drilling program at the Scott Lee prospect within the Fitton project.
Assay results from the reverse circulation drilling program at Fitton are expected in April.
The company had a cash balance of $1.72 million in cash at the end of last quarter.
